RESUMO

PURPOSE: To elucidate the induced effects of horizontal strabismus on the Bielschowsky Head Tilt Test (BHTT). DESIGN: Prospective clinical study. METHODS: Prospective analysis of BHTT testing in 85 patients with exotropia and 71 patients with esotropia who were examined in a strabismus clinic. RESULTS: Eighty-four of 85 patients with exotropia (98.82%) showed a positive BHTT with an induced hyperdeviation on the side of the tilt (to both sides in 67% and to one side in 32%). Fifty-seven of 71 patients with esotropia (80.2%) showed a positive BHTT with an induced hypodeviation on the side of the tilt (to both sides in 57.7% and to one side in 22.5%). These induced vertical deviations were greater in patients with larger horizontal deviations and in those with constant rather than intermittent deviations; however, they were not influenced by the presence or absence of associated primary oblique muscle overaction. CONCLUSIONS: Exotropia and esotropia produce hyperdeviations during BHTT testing, with a hyperdeviation on the side of the tilt observed in patients with exotropia, and hypotropia on the side of the tilt observed in patients with esotropia. These diametrical results are not attributable to any preexistent alteration of neurologic output inherent to these two forms of horizontal strabismus or to associated torsion. Rather, they arise directly from the altered anatomical positions of the two eyes, which cause the eyes to approximate their visual axes more closely to the vertical rectus muscles (in exotropia) and the oblique muscles (in esotropia), enabling the vertical actions of specific cyclovertical muscles to predominate in response to altered utricular output generated by the BHTT.

RESUMO

PURPOSE: This study aimed to compare the preoperative clinical features of patients with sensory esotropia (ET) and sensory exotropia (XT). METHODS: In a retrospective study, the medical records of 13,252 patients who underwent strabismus surgery were reviewed at the Farabi Eye Hospital, Iran, from 2012 to March 2022. There were 1017 patients with sensory horizontal strabismus whose, in their worse eye, had corrected distance visual acuity (CDVA) equal to or <20/160 tested with the Snellen chart. RESULTS: The mean age of patients was 29.0 ± 12.4 years [574 (56.4%) males and 443 (43.6%) females]. Sensory XT and ET were observed in 717 (70.5%) and 300 (29.5%) patients, respectively (P<.001). The mean CDVA in the strabismic and non-strabismic eyes was 1.40 ± 0.75 and 0.05 ± 0.13, respectively (P<.001). Also, the CDVA in the strabismic eyes was significantly worse in the patients with sensory XT than in the patients with sensory ET (P<.001). Sphere and spherical equivalent (SE) components were more hyperopic in both eyes of patients with sensory ET than sensory XT (P<.001). In sensory ET group, the mean horizontal deviation at far and near was significantly higher than the sensory XT group (both P<.001). The prevalence of moderate and severe amblyopia among all patients with sensory strabismus was 274 (26.9%) and 727 (71.5%), respectively (P<.001). There were 398 (39.1%) patients who needed more than one surgery. CONCLUSION: The frequency of sensory XT was about 2.5 times more than the sensory ET. Most patients with sensory ET were operated at a younger age, had better CDVA, more hyperopic spherical and SE, and higher angle of deviation compared with patients with sensory XT. The chance of reoperation in patients with sensory strabismus was about 40%.

RESUMO

A male child with a history of sinusitis presented to the emergency medicine department with a high fever, neck swelling, headache, vomiting, and double vision. He was diagnosed with retropharyngeal abscess (RPA) with bilateral internal jugular vein (IJV) and cerebral venous thromboses. The child was treated promptly and transferred to a specialty center, where the abscess was drained. However, he developed papilledema and septic embolism, leading to pulmonary embolism and cerebral abscesses. The child was an inpatient for six weeks and had outpatient treatment for three months. He developed exotropia due to bilateral sixth cranial nerve palsy. This existed even at the 24-month follow-up. This case report highlights the rare complications and morbidity from the retropharyngeal abscess. It also emphasizes the early diagnosis and management options in a busy emergency medicine department.

RESUMO

PURPOSE: While horizontal strabismus surgery is generally considered to have favorable outcomes, success rates can vary by type of procedure. Our purpose is to compare the long-term outcomes of patients who underwent one-muscle vs. two-muscle horizontal strabismus surgery. METHODS: This is a retrospective study comparing one-muscle to two-muscle strabismus surgery for small to moderate angle horizontal strabismus. Demographic data and eye exam parameters were compared at baseline and postoperatively (6 months up to 6 years). Surgical success was defined as a post-operative angle of 10 PD or less. We also compared outcomes by strabismus type: esotropia vs exotropia and adjusted the analysis for previous strabismus surgery. RESULTS: Out of 89 patients with moderate angle horizontal strabismus (25 PD or less), 17 patients had a one-muscle operation, and 72 patients had two-muscle surgery. The mean age was 14.12 ± 9.30 years and 11.70 ± 11.30 years for the one-muscle and two-muscle groups, respectively (p = .74). The baseline characteristics of both groups were comparable. Follow-up time was 32.82 ± 26.93 months in one-muscle and 37.67 ± 23.81 in two-muscle groups (p = .29). Success rate was 70.6% for the one-muscle group and 68.10% for the two-muscle group (p = .69). Outcomes were similar when divided into esotropia and exotropia. The success rate was not affected by previous strabismus surgeries nor by the initial angle of deviation. CONCLUSION: One-muscle and two-muscle horizontal strabismus surgery had similar long-term outcomes and did not differ by strabismus type nor by angle of deviation.

RESUMO

BACKGROUND: Previous research on the factors associated with surgical dose-response in strabismus surgery for exotropia has yielded inconsistent results. This study determined the factors influencing surgical dose-response in exotropia patients who underwent recession and resection (R&R). METHODS: Exotropia patients who underwent unilateral R&R at the National Taiwan University Hospital between 2006 and 2021 were evaluated. Deviation-angle differences in prism diopters (PD) were measured preoperatively and at 1 month postoperatively. Surgical dose-response (PD/mm) was defined as the difference in deviation angle (in PD) divided by the surgical dose in millimeters. Linear and non-linear regression models were used to evaluate the influence of variables including age, sex, axial length, and preoperative deviation on surgical dose-response. RESULTS: Overall, 295 patients (162 children; 133 adults) were included. Average surgical dose-response in the pediatric and adult groups was 2.82 ± 0.60 PD/mm and 3.02 ± 0.62 PD/mm, respectively. Male sex was negatively correlated with surgical dose-response in children. The surgical dose-response was larger in adults with longer axial length (>25.64 mm) and patients with larger preoperative deviation (>42.6 PD and >38.7 PD in pediatric and adult groups, respectively). Surgical dose-responses peaked at 35.1 years. CONCLUSION: Age, axial length, and preoperative deviation have a nonlinear effect on surgical dose-responses in exotropia patients undergoing R&R. Surgical dose-responses were larger in patients in young adulthood, with longer axial length and larger preoperative deviation angle. A table with fitted values for surgical dose-response based on age, axial length, and preoperative deviation was established for clinical reference.

RESUMO

BACKGROUND: Intermittent exotropia is a common form of pediatric strabismus characterized by intermittent misalignment of the eyes. This study investigated the clinical effectiveness of alternating occlusion therapy as a non-surgical alternative for children aged 3-10 with intermittent exotropia. METHODS: A comprehensive review of recent research, including randomized controlled trials and case series, was conducted. These studies utilized standardized control scores to assess the impact of alternating occlusion therapy on both distance and near control of alignment. RESULTS: The findings indicated a significant improvement in exotropia control, particularly at distance fixation, among children undergoing alternating occlusion therapy. While some variability in outcomes exists, all articles demonstrate positive responses to this noninvasive approach. Notably, the patients with poor initial control tended to benefit the most. DISCUSSION: The potential advantages of alternating occlusion therapy are its cost-effectiveness and noninvasive nature. However, it is essential to manage patient and parental expectations and address potential drawbacks, including social stress, irritation associated with occlusion therapy and the possibility that strabismus surgery may still be needed in the future because of decompensation. CONCLUSION: Alternating occlusion therapy is a promising option to improve exotropia control in children with intermittent exotropia. It offers a viable non-surgical strategy to delay or potentially avoid strabismus surgery, although approximately 45% of the patients might eventually still require strabismus surgery. Healthcare providers should carefully weigh the benefits and limitations of this intervention to make informed decisions through shared decision-making with the patients and their families. This review offers diverse insights into the clinical management of intermittent exotropia and provides an evidence-based alternative to surgical interventions.

RESUMO

PURPOSE: This study is to investigate the impact of the coexistence of basic intermittent exotropia and vertical incomitance in the form of the V and sub-V pattern on the results of surgical correction of intermittent exotropia. METHODS: The records of 81 pediatric patients who had surgery for intermittent exotropia and a follow-up of more than 1 year were reviewed retrospectively. They were divided into groups: a concomitant group which underwent only horizontal muscle surgery of bilateral lateral rectus recession and a V pattern group which had additional inferior oblique recession, further separated into two subgroups: ≥ 15 prism diopters (classic V pattern group) and ≥ 10 < 15 prism diopters (sub-V pattern group). The surgical outcome, deviation control, stereoacuity, and postoperative drift were assessed after 3 months and 1 year postoperatively. RESULTS: Patients with sub-V and classic V pattern intermittent exotropia showed significantly better surgical success rate (p = 0.025) and less postoperative drift (p = 0.042) than patients without vertical incomitance. One year after surgery, successful surgical outcome was achieved in 83.72% of the vertically incomitant group: 80.76% for the classic V pattern and 88.24% for the sub-V pattern group, while only in 60.53% of nonpattern patients. CONCLUSIONS: Patients operated for intermittent exotropia with a coexistent V pattern have consistently better surgical long-term results than those with only horizontal deviation. Additional inferior oblique recessions in the sub V pattern group provided excellent outcomes with no overcorrections; therefore, surgeons should consider addressing vertical incomitance even when the typical criteria for the V pattern are not met.

RESUMO

Purpose: To determine subjective symptoms and medical history of patients with intermittent exotropia in a large study population. Methods: The Korean Intermittent Exotropia Multicenter Study (KIEMS) is a nationwide, observational, cross-sectional, multicenter study conducted by the Korean Association for Pediatric Ophthalmology and Strabismus (KAPOS) including 5385 patients with intermittent exotropia. Subjective symptoms and medical history of patients with intermittent exotropia were extracted by a comprehensive survey based on a self-administered questionnaire according to the study protocol of the KIEMS. Results: The mean age of symptom onset was 5.5 years of age. The most common symptom reported in patients with intermittent exotropia was photophobia (52.1%), followed by diplopia at near (7.3%) and distance fixation (6.2%). Preterm birth was found in 8.8%, and 4.1% had perinatal complications. A family history of strabismus was present in 14.9%, and 5.5% of patients had a family member who underwent strabismus surgery. Conclusions: The KIEMS is one of the largest clinical studies on intermittent exotropia. Intermittent exotropia frequently caused photophobia and diplopia, and patients with a family history was not uncommon.

RESUMO

PURPOSE: Strabismus is more frequent in cerebral palsy (CP) than in the normal population, but reports differ how much it is increased. We here examined the global prevalence and types of strabismus in CP, whether esotropia or exotropia is more frequent, and whether the prevalence differs between ethnicities and/or country income levels, and between generations. METHODS: We compiled in a systematic review and meta-analysis the results of 147 CP studies that report the prevalence of strabismus or the ratio of esotropia to exotropia, and we conducted subgroup analyses for region (income level) and ethnicity. We performed a pooled analysis for the CP strabismus prevalence, and estimated the global number of CP cases with strabismus. RESULTS: The pooled prevalence of strabismus in CP is 49.8% in high-income countries and 39.8% in lower-income countries. We estimate the global number of strabismus cases in CP as 12.2 million, with 7.6 million males and 4.6 million females, based on current estimates of 29.6 million global CP cases. Esotropia is more frequent than exotropia in Caucasians, while exotropia is more frequent than esotropia in Hispanic and in some Asian and African populations. The strabismus prevalence in CP increases with increasing country income levels. CONCLUSION: Generational changes in strabismus prevalence appear to reflect a transition of CP types and an increase in prevalence as countries attain higher income and more effective maternal health care. The distribution of esotropia and exotropia in CP patients largely reflects the horizontal strabismus type that is predominant in the subject's ethnicity.

RESUMO

OBJECTIVE: To investigate the recovery of binocular stereopsis recovery and its influencing factors in children with intermittent exotropia after successful correction of eye position. METHODS: Prospective clinical study. A total of 178 patients, aged 9 ∼ 14 (10.8 ± 1.7) years, who were successfully corrected after intermittent exotropia surgery at the Beijing Tongren Hospital Affiliated to Capital Medical University from October 2023 to September 2023 were collected, the follow-up duration was six-month or longer. Paired t test, Pearson correlation analysis and multivariable linear regression analysis were used to probe preoperative clinical features that may predict the stereopsis six months after surgery. RESULTS: Six months after surgery, the angle of deviation of the patients met the orthotopic standard, and there was significant difference compared with that before surgery (distant: -2.7△±3.2△ vs. -30.5△±8.4△, t=-25.3, P < 0.001. Near:-3.7△±4.1△ vs. -33.7△±8.0△, t=-26.1, P < 0.001). Distant stereopsis (3.0 ± 0.6 vs. 3.9 ± 0.4, t = 4.9, P < 0.05) and near stereopsis (2.3 ± 0.5 vs. 2.6 ± 0.4, t = 3.8, P < 0.05) were both significantly improved compared with that of before surgery. 17% and 22% patients rebuilt normal distant stereopsis and normal near stereopsis, respectively. Preoperative distant stereopsis (r=-0.26, P = 0.004) and near stereopsis (r=-0.23, P = 0.011) was significantly negatively correlated with convergence reserve. Multivariable analysis showed that patients' age (ß = 0.003, p = 0.037), anisometropia (ß = 0.015, p = 0.043), and preoperative distant stereopsis (ß = 0.456, p < 0.001) were significantly associated with postoperative distant stereopsis. Patients' age (ß = 0.005, p = 0.044), anisometropia (ß = 0.127, p = 0.034), angle of deviation (ß=-0.230, p = 0.020), and preoperative near stereopsis (ß = 0.136, p < 0.001) were significantly associated with postoperative near stereopsis. CONCLUSION: IXT patients could get eye position fixed after surgery, about 20% patients benefited from stereopsis improvement. Patient's age, binocular anisometropia, angle of deviation and preoperative stereopsis were independent factors influencing postoperative stereopsis.

RESUMO

Intermittent exotropia (IXT) is characterized by intermittently outward deviation of the eye and involved with vergence dysfunction. This study aimed to investigate the brain areas related to voluntary convergence and cortical activation changes between IXT patients and normal subjects. A total of 21 subjects, including 11 IXT patients and 10 age- and sex-matched normal subjects, were recruited for this study. A voluntary convergence task was employed, with changes in brain function measured by functional magnetic resonance imaging (fMRI). Correlations between cortical activation and clinical measurements were conducted by Pearson's correlation analysis. fMRI results showed that during voluntary convergence, the medial frontal gyrus (MFG) and bilateral occipital cortex were activated in the normal group, whereas only activation of the occipital cortex in IXT patients. Compared with the normal, IXT patients showed hypo-activation of both the MFG and cuneus during the task. The activation of MFG was negatively correlated to the duration of IXT. This study demonstrates that both MFG and occipital cortex may participate in voluntary convergence in normal subjects, while IXT patients have an aberrant cortical function of the MFG and cuneus, and the duration of IXT likely influences the severity of MFG. These findings may provide valuable insights for understanding the relationship between convergence and IXT.

RESUMO

Background: Exotropia control is deteriorated by post-strabismus surgery in many cases. Improving this control is considered as an important factor for success of the strabismus surgery like ocular motor alignment. Objective: To determine the therapeutic effect of postoperative eye exercises on exodeviation eye control after the strabismus surgery. Methods: Forty patients suffering from intermittent exotropia after strabismus surgery were randomly divided into experimental group and control groups. Both groups received the usual medical care, while the experimental group received different types of eye exercises using physiotherapy modalities in 24 sessions over three months (two sessions a week). The measurement of exotropia control for near target and far target using the office-based scale was done before and after the treatment. Results: There was a significant improvement in near eye control post-treatment (0.45±0.61) in the experimental group compared with control group (3.65±0.88) as the mean difference was -3.20 and 95% CI of the difference between them was -3.645--2.755 with P<0.01. Also, far eye control improved post-treatment in the experimental group (0.75±0.64) compared with control group (4.00±0.86) with mean difference of -3.250 and 95% CI of the difference between them was -3.727--2.773 with P<0.01. Conclusions: For patients with intermittent exotropia who had undergone strabismus surgery, the addition of physiotherapy exercises for the eye provided significant improvements in exotropia control for near target and far target.

RESUMO

PURPOSE: To investigate differences in intraocular structure based on the presence or absence of fixation preference in children with intermittent exotropia (IXT) by comparing the thickness of the retinal nerve fiber layer (RNFL). METHODS: From October 2018 to March 2022, RNFL thickness was retrospectively analyzed using spectral domain optical coherence tomography. Participants had uncorrected visual acuity of 20/20, refractive errors close to emmetropia, and no anisometropia. The patients were divided into monocular and alternating exotropia groups through a cover-uncover test. The average and sectoral thickness of the RNFL in both groups were compared. RESULTS: The average global thickness and average thickness of each of the six sectors of the RNFL did not significantly differ between dominant and non-dominant eyes in the monocular exotropia group and between right and left eyes in the alternating exotropia group. The thickness did not significantly differ between the monocular exotropia group and the right or left eye of the alternating exotropia group. Interocular differences in RNFL thickness were negative in the monocular exotropia group (dominant eye-non-dominant eye) and positive in the alternating exotropia group (right eye-left eye) for the average, inferonasal, and inferior sectors, exhibiting statistically significant between-group differences (p = 0.019, p = 0.003, p = 0.023, respectively). CONCLUSIONS: In children with IXT without obvious refractive error, there was a significant interocular difference in RNFL thickness of the average, inferonasal, and inferior sectors between monocular and alternating exotropia groups. The presence of fixation preference may affect RNFL thickness.

RESUMO

Backgroud: To analyze the factors associated with surgical outcomes after bilateral rectus recession (BLR) in children with intermittent exotropia (IXT). Methods: A retrospective study was performed on 125 patients who had all received preoperative patch treatment with a ≥1 year follow-up. The surgical outcomes were grouped as success (esodeviation ≤5 PD to exodeviation ≤10 PD) or failure (esodeviation >5 PD or exodeviation >10 PD) according to the angle of deviation at 1 year postoperatively. The patients' magnitude of exodeviation, near and distant stereoacuity, and 3-mo patch responses were assessed. The factors associated with the surgical outcomes were determined using univariate and multivariate analyses. Results: Of the 125 patients, 102 (81.6%) and 23 (18.4%) were assigned to the success and failure groups, respectively. According to the univariate analysis, the absence of anisometropia, a smaller preoperative near exodeviation, a better near stereopsis, a smaller magnitude of deviation on day 1 postoperatively, and response to patching were significantly associated with surgical success for IXT after 1 year. In the multivariate analysis, distant esotropic deviation on day 1 postoperatively and response to patching were the factors affecting successful surgical outcomes. Conclusions: Esotropic distant deviation on day 1 postoperatively is a prognostic factor for favorable surgical outcomes. Preoperative patching could be a factor influencing surgical success in children with IXT.

RESUMO

Persistent unilateral or bilateral visual deprivation at any age, particularly in children, can compromise sensory fusion and result in a type of strabismus known as sensory or secondary strabismus. There are several pathologies that can induce visual impairment, such as severe anisometropia, congenital unilateral cataract, corneal opacity, retinal diseases, and optic nerve anomalies. Sensory strabismus may be horizontal or vertical or a combination of them; however, most reports indicate the development of horizontal deviation as sensory strabismus. Regardless of the direction of the sensory strabismus, early diagnosis and management of the underlying pathology are important before strabismus treatment. The primary treatment approach for patients with sensory strabismus is surgery to correct ocular misalignment and straighten the eyes. This can help to improve the patients' symptoms and diminish the negative psychosocial impacts. In this article, we review the underlying etiologies and background pathologies associated with sensory strabismus. In addition, we investigate the determinant factors of the direction of sensory strabismus and its management strategies.

RESUMO

Intermittent exotropia (IXT) is known to relapse after surgery. No factors to predict or prevent recurrence are known with certainty. This study investigated surgical outcome, potential influencing factors, and reoperation rate in patients with IXT. Medical records of 537 patients who underwent surgery for IXT from 2000 to 2022 with preoperative angles of exodeviation of 6 to 50 prism diopters (PD) were retrospectively studied. Multivariate regression analyses of factors influencing surgical outcome on postoperative day 1 (POD1) and reoperation rate were performed. A Kaplan-Meier analysis was performed to illustrate the reoperation rate. After the first surgery, 83.8% of patients had a successful surgical outcome on POD1 (esodeviation ≤ 5 PD or exodeviation ≤ 10 PD). Logistic regression analysis revealed that small preoperative angles of exodeviation increased the probability for surgical success. Follow-up data at different times (4 days-20 years) after surgery were available for 176 patients: 40 patients were still in the range of surgical success, 133 patients had exotropia > 10 PD. Of the follow-up patients, 65 (12.1%) underwent reoperation. A total of 8.5% had their reoperation within one year after the first surgery, 52.9% within five years. Cox regression analysis revealed that large preoperative angles of exodeviation, far/near incomitance and alphabet pattern strabismus increased the risk of reoperation. Most patients achieved surgical success on POD1, yet the squint angles often increased after surgery, resulting in reoperation in some patients. Prospective studies are needed for a better assessment of pre-, peri- and postoperative factors for surgical success in IXT.

RESUMO

PURPOSE: Strabismus and Pediatrics Ophthalmology surgeries are pivotal in addressing early-onset visual disorders. An 11-year retrospective study at a tertiary hospital center aimed to elucidate evolving surgical trends, focusing on esotropia cases. METHODS: The surgical records from January 2009 to January 2020 were analyzed according to the baseline diagnosis. Esotropia cases were evaluated based on the patients' deviation types, surgical techniques, and pre-operative characteristics. A total of 2050 surgeries were performed over the study period. RESULTS: Strabismus surgery accounts for 70% of the department's surgical activity. A trend toward a decrease in esotropia surgeries and a proportional increase in exotropia surgeries was noticeable. Esotropia cases, with a median surgical age of 6 years (p25-p75, 4-10) and uniform gender distribution (females, 54.8%), predominantly involved high angular deviations. Posterior fixation sutures emerged as the preferred surgical technique for esotropia. CONCLUSION: The study's insights, while aligning with prior European research, introduce new dimensions to the understanding of strabismus surgeries, emphasizing the significance of early interventions, evolving surgical preferences, and the challenges posed by severe deviations.

RESUMO

BACKGROUND: Determine outcomes of concurrent strabismus surgery with placement of a glaucoma drainage device (GDD) in children. METHODS: Retrospective review of pediatric patients who underwent simultaneous lateral rectus (LR) muscle surgery with superotemporal GDD placement. Strabismus and GDD success were defined as residual horizontal misalignment < 10 prism diopter (PD) and intraocular pressure (IOP) < 21 mmHg, no visually devastating complications, and no additional IOP-lowering surgeries. RESULTS: Fifteen eyes of 13 patients (69% male) underwent LR surgery (14 recessions, 1 resection) for exotropia or esotropia simultaneous with GDD placement (13 Baerveldt, 2 Ahmed) at 8.34 ± 5.26 years. Preoperative visual acuity (VA) in operative eye (0.89 ± 0.54) was worse than non-operative eye (0.23 ± 0.44, p = 0.0032). Preoperative horizontal deviation was 38.3 ± 9.4 PD and LR recession was 7.4 ± 1.1 mm. At final follow-up, VA in operative eye (0.87 ± 0.52) was unchanged from preoperative (p = 0.4062). Final IOP was significantly decreased (12.4 ± 4.7 mmHg vs. 31.1 ± 11.4 mmHg, p = 0.0001) as was number of glaucoma medications (2.7 ± 1.7 vs. 1.1 ± 1.3, p = 0.0037). Five (38%) and 9 patients (69%) met criteria for strabismus and GDD success, respectively. Two eyes required tube revision and endoscopic cyclophotocoagulation and 2 eyes had additional strabismus surgery. CONCLUSIONS: Concurrent strabismus and GDD surgery decreased horizontal deviation and obtained IOP control. It is important to consider correction of strabismus at time of GDD placement to maximize visual development and improve cosmesis in children with glaucoma.

RESUMO

Purpose: To determine the optimal duration of monocular occlusion in patients with intermittent exotropia. Patients and Methods: This prospective cohort study enrolled 40 patients with intermittent exotropia at Ramathibodi Hospital between May 2023 and September 2023. Angles of deviation at distance (6 m) and near fixation (0.33 m) were measured before and after monocular occlusion for 30, 60, and 90 minutes. All measurements were performed by a single ophthalmologist. The mean angle of deviation was calculated at each time point. Results: The mean age at presentation was 12.5 years (range, 5-33 years). The mean angles of deviation before monocular occlusion were 27.8 ± 15.1 prism diopters (PD) at distance and 26 ± 13.7 PD at near fixation. At distance, mean angles of deviation after monocular occlusion were 32.2 ± 14.6, 32.9 ± 15.0, and 32.6 ± 14.7 PD at 30, 60, and 90 minutes, respectively. At near fixation, mean angles of deviation after monocular occlusion were 37.4 ± 15.0, 39.8 ±14.3, and 39.5 ± 14.6 PD at 30, 60, and 90 minutes, respectively. All angles significantly differed from the pre-occlusion deviation (all P < 0.01). For deviation at distance, there was no statistically significant difference between 60 and 30 minutes of monocular occlusion (P = 0.48). For deviation at near fixation, there was a significant difference between 60 and 30 minutes of monocular occlusion (P = 0.048), but the difference of 2.5 PD was not clinically significant. There were no statistically significant differences between 90 and 60 minutes of monocular occlusion at distance or near fixation (both P = 0.82). Conclusion: Monocular occlusion is necessary to eliminate the fusion effect in patients with intermittent exotropia; 30 minutes of monocular occlusion is sufficient to achieve the maximum angle of deviation.
